Rates & Terms
Business lines of credit in Murrieta range from 8% to 24% APR, with interest charged only on drawn amounts.
Traditional term loans from banks in CA offer rates from 6% to 12% for established businesses with strong credit.
Requirements in Murrieta
Startups in Murrieta may qualify for SBA microloans up to $50,000 or community development loans with less stringent requirements.
Lenders will review your business bank statements, tax returns, profit and loss statements, and balance sheet.

Borrowing Tips for Murrieta
- Consider an SBA loan for larger amounts and longer terms; the government guarantee reduces lender risk and improves your rate.
- Maintain a cash reserve equal to 3-6 months of operating expenses; lenders view this as a sign of financial stability.
- Avoid merchant cash advances unless absolutely necessary; the effective APR can exceed 100% on short-term products.
